Univest National Bank And Trust Co. Reports Second Quarter Earnings

 

SOUDERTON, Pa., July 25, 2007 – Univest Corporation of Pennsylvania (listed on NASDAQ: UVSP), parent company of Univest National Bank and Trust Co., has reported net income of $6,075,000 or $0.47 basic net income per share for the second quarter ended June 30, 2007, compared to $6,015,000 or $0.47 basic net income per share for the same period ended June 30, 2006. This net income change represents an increase of 1.00%. Diluted earnings per share were $0.47 and $0.46 for the three-month periods ended June 30, 2007 and 2006 respectively.

Assets totaled $1,978,272,000 and shareholders' equity totaled $187,653,000 as of June 30, 2007.

For the six months ended June 30, 2007, Univest reported net income of $12,322,000 or $0.95 basic net income per share, compared to $12,229,000 or $0.95 basic net income per share reported for the six months ended June 30, 2006. This net income change represents an increase of 0.76%. Diluted earnings per share were $0.95 and $0.94 for the six months ended June 30, 2007 and 2006 respectively.

On July 2, 2007, Univest Corporation paid a quarterly cash dividend of $0.20 per share to shareholders of record as of June 7, 2007. This is an increase of $0.01 or 5.3% over the same period last year.

Headquartered in Souderton, Pa., Univest Corporation of Pennsylvania and its subsidiaries serve the financial needs of residents, businesses, and nonprofit organizations in Bucks, Chester, and Montgomery counties. Univest National Bank and Trust Co. offers customers 33 financial service centers, 12 retirement financial services centers, and 39 ATM locations throughout the region, and is the parent company of Vanguard Leasing, Inc., a small ticket commercial leasing business. Univest Insurance, Inc., an independent insurance agency headquartered in Lansdale, Pa. serves commercial and personal customers, and has two divisions in Chester County – Donald K. Martin & Co. and B.G. Balmer & Co. Univest Investments, Inc. a full-service broker-dealer and investment advisory firm, offers a wide range of investment products and services.
